Summary:The name Senecio dombeyanus DC. has disparately been treated over time depending on the authors because of the uncertainty concerning the provenance of the original material, which was collected during the “Expedición Botánica al Virreinato del Perú”, namely by Joseph Dombey. This issue is clarified here, as well as its implications on the Bolivian flora. Furthermore, a lectotype is designated for the name S. cremeiflorus Mattf., and the name S. amplus J.Rémy is synonymized with S. smithii DC.
